In today’s fast-paced and competitive workplace, building and sustaining high-performing teams is no longer a luxury—it’s a necessity. Teams are the engine that drives organizational success, delivering results that individuals cannot achieve on their own. But creating a team that consistently delivers impact requires more than assembling talented people. It takes intentional development, clear direction, and a culture that fosters collaboration and accountability. Recognition is a powerful tool that can transform an organization from the inside out. In today’s fast-paced work environments, where employees juggle numerous responsibilities and face constant pressures, feeling valued and acknowledged can make all the difference. In the ever-evolving landscape of today’s workplace, effective leadership has become a critical component for organizational success. As businesses strive to navigate the complexities of the modern workplace, the demand for skilled and inspiring leaders has never been higher. Leadership coaching is an investment with measurable returns.
